Global market for resins in electronic components grows to 4.4 billion lbs by 2017

The global market for resins used in electronic components reached 3.4 billion pounds in 2011. It is expected to reach 3.5 billion pounds in 2012 and it will further grow to 4.4 billion pounds by 2017, a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.7%.

Global market for home medical equipment (HME) to grow to $26.2 billion by 2016

The global market for home medical equipment (HME) was worth $17.9 billion in 2010, nearly $19 billion in 2011, and is expected to reach $26.2 billion by 2016, a CAGR of 6.7%.

Global market for active electronic components to grow to $229.8 billion by 2017

The global market for active electronic components will be worth $137.6 billion in 2011. It is expected to reach $144.5 billion in 2012 and will further grow to $229.8 billion by 2017, increasing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 9.7%.

Digital photography global market to grow to $82.5 billion by 2016

The global digital photography market was valued at $65.6 billion in 2010 and $68.4 billion in 2011. By 2016, the digital photography market should reach $82.5 billion, a 3.8% compound annual growth rate (CAGR) between 2011 and 2016.

Global market for nanophotonic devices to grow to $10.9 billion in 2016

The global market for nanophotonic devices is projected to grow from more than $1.8 billion in 2010 and $2.5 billion in 2011 to $10.9 billion in 2016, a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 34.8% between 2011 and 2016.

Global Markets for telemedicine to grow to $27.3 billion by 2016

The global telemedicine market grew from $9.8 billion in 2010 to $11.6 billion in 2011, and should grow to $27.3 billion in 2016, a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 18.6% over the next five years.

U.S. medical membrane device market to grow to $2.9 billion by 2016

The U.S. medical membrane device market was valued at $2.1 billion in 2010 and is expected to be nearly $2.2 billion by the end of 2011. This market is forecast to grow to $2.9 billion by 2016, a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5%.
